linux

Linux文件管理:如何删除文件或文件夹

小樊
35
2025-03-26 18:30:56
栏目: 智能运维

在Linux中,可以使用rm命令来删除文件或文件夹。以下是具体步骤和注意事项:

删除文件

  1. 基本命令格式

    rm [选项] 文件名
    
  2. 常用选项

    • -r--recursive:递归删除目录及其内容。
    • -f--force:强制删除,无需确认。
    • -i--interactive:删除前逐一询问确认。
  3. 示例

    • 删除单个文件:
      rm example.txt
      
    • 强制删除文件(不提示):
      rm -f example.txt
      
    • 递归删除目录及其内容:
      rm -r directory_name
      
    • 删除前逐一询问确认:
      rm -ri directory_name
      

删除文件夹

  1. 基本命令格式

    rm [选项] 目录名
    
  2. 常用选项

    • -r--recursive:递归删除目录及其内容。
    • -f--force:强制删除,无需确认。
    • -i--interactive:删除前逐一询问确认。
  3. 示例

    • 删除空目录:
      rmdir directory_name
      
    • 删除非空目录及其内容:
      rm -r directory_name
      
    • 强制删除非空目录及其内容(不提示):
      rm -rf directory_name
      
    • 删除前逐一询问确认:
      rm -ri directory_name
      

注意事项

  1. 谨慎使用rm -rf:这个命令非常强大,可以瞬间删除大量文件和目录,且不会提示确认。一旦执行,数据将无法恢复。
  2. 备份重要数据:在执行删除操作之前,最好备份重要数据,以防误删。
  3. 检查路径:确保你删除的是正确的文件或目录,可以通过ls命令查看当前目录下的文件和目录。

通过以上步骤和注意事项,你可以安全有效地在Linux中删除文件或文件夹。

0
看了该问题的人还看了